How Learning Works : Seven Research-Based Principles for Smart Teaching

Susan A. AmbroseEberly Center for Teaching Excellence, Carnegie Mellon University, Pittsburgh, PA, US
2010en

List of Figures, Tables, and Exhibits. Foreword (Richard E. Mayer). Acknowledgments. About the Authors. Introduction Bridging Learning Research and Teaching Practice. 1 How Does Students' Prior Knowledge Affect Their Learning? 2 How Does the Way Students Organize Knowledge Affect Their Learning? 3 What Factors Motivate Students to Learn? 4 How Do Students Develop Mastery? 5 What Kinds of Practice and Feedback Enhance Learning? 6 Why Do Student Development and Course Climate Matter for Student Learning? 7 How Do Students Become Self-Directed Learners? Conclusion Applying the Seven Principles to Ourselves. Appendices. Appendix A What Is Student Self-Assessment and How Can We Use It? Appendix B What Are Concept Maps and How Can We Use Them? Appendix C What Are Rubrics and How Can We Use Them? Appendix D What Are Learning Objectives and How Can We Use Them? Appendix E What Are Ground Rules and How Can We Use Them? Appendix F What Are Exam Wrappers and How Can We Use Them? Appendix G What Are Checklists and How Can We Use Them? Appendix H What Is Reader Response/Peer Review and How Can We Use It? References.
